The data for this weather forecast has been sourced from AQI.in, providing residents with comprehensive information to plan their daily activities and weekly schedules accordingly.Mumbai residents can expect a moderately cloudy day with patchy rain on
September 8, 2025, with temperatures ranging between
25.6°C and 28.8°C. The city's air quality remains
moderate with an
AQI of 60, while the week ahead promises a mix of rain and sunshine, with
heavy showers predicted for the weekend.
Daily Weather Outlook
The day will begin with comfortable morning temperatures and humidity levels at
78%. Gentle winds at
23 km/h will persist throughout the day, with scattered showers expected by late afternoon.
Air Quality Update
Yesterday's pollution levels showed
PM2.5 at 23 µg/m³,
PM10 at 60 µg/m³, and
CO levels at 380 µg/m³. While these levels indicate
moderate air quality, sensitive groups may experience mild discomfort during prolonged exposure.
The current weather conditions are characteristic of Mumbai's
monsoon season. Today's
light rain may help improve air quality, though areas with heavy traffic or construction activity could experience localized pollution spikes.
Yesterday's air quality showed
improvement compared to previous days, which recorded AQI values in the low 60s. Today's predicted rainfall could
further reduce pollution levels in the city.
